Kupp sets career FCS receptions record in E. Washington win

CHENEY, Wash. (AP) Cooper Kupp set the all-time FCS receptions record Saturday on a night that he scored on a run and a punt return to help Eastern Washington beat Idaho State 48-17.

Kupp's seventh catch of the game came in the fourth quarter to reach 396 in his career, passing Terrell Hudgins of Elon (2006-09). Kupp came in with 389 receptions, having already surpassed the FBS record of 387.

EWU called a timeout after the record-setting catch to honor Kupp, who then left the game.

EWU's eighth straight victory gave the Eagles (9-1, 7-0) the chance to tie North Dakota (8-0) for the Big Sky Conference title if they win their regular-season finale at Portland State on Friday.

Kupp came in having already broken 12 FCS, eight conference and 21 school records. He scored his first career rushing TD on a 3-yard end-around to make it 27-10 early in the second half. He added another score later in the quarter on a 76-yard punt return. He has scored in 40 of his 48 collegiate games.

EWU's Antoine Custer Jr. rushed for a career-high 141 yards and a score while Shaq Hill had 103 yards receiving with a touchdown.

Idaho State (2-8, 1-6) dropped its sixth straight game.
